About The Position

The Information Security GRC (Governance, Risk, and Compliance) Manager will lead a team responsible for information security risk management for the British Red Cross. This includes the identification, assessment, and treatment of risks, as well as third-party and supply chain cyber security risk management. The role involves developing and maintaining the information security governance framework, overseeing the risk management framework, and leading the ISO 27001 certification program. The manager will also act as the primary point of contact for external auditors and work collaboratively with other stakeholders to ensure a cohesive approach to information security.

Requirements

  • Strong emotional intelligence, and a commitment to inclusive leadership, creating an environment where team members can grow and excel.
  • Excellent knowledge of common cyber and information security compliance requirements, including PCI DSS (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ard), Cyber Essentials, and the NHS Data Security & Protection Toolkit.
  • Proven experience implementing or maintaining an ISO/IEC 27001 certified ISMS, including managing certification audits and continual improvement cycles.
  • Strong understanding of enterprise risk management methodologies and tools, particularly as they apply to information security risk identification, assessment (quantitative and qualitative), mitigation, and monitoring.
  • Demonstrable experience in information security risk management, including establishing risk assessment processes, running risk workshops, managing risk registers, and presenting risk statuses to senior management or governance boards.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and maintain the information security governance framework for the British Red Cross, including policies, standards, and processes, ensuring they align with organisational objectives, legal, contractual, regulatory requirements, and best practices.
  • Oversee and continuously improve the information security risk management framework, ensuring robust processes for identifying, assessing, recording, and managing information security risks across the British Red Cross.
  • Own the management of information security risks, including developing appropriate risk mitigation and treatment plans when risk levels exceed acceptable thresholds, providing regular reporting and insight on key risks, risk trends, and control effectiveness.
  • Lead the ISO 27001 certification programme and ongoing compliance with the ISO/IEC 27001 standard.
  • Act as the primary point of contact for external auditors and certification bodies, planning and coordinating certification (and surveillance) audits, ensuring that all necessary evidence, documentation, and corrective actions are managed effectively.
  • Work in partnership with other stakeholders, departments, and functions to ensure a cohesive approach to information security across the organisation.
